The market driven trade liberalization and East Asian regional integration
This paper creates a new index (index of bilateral trade relation) to quantitatively evaluate the degree of regional economic integration based on countries' de facto bilateral trade relations. It concludes that a fundamental arrangement of East Asian regionalism should involve at least one of the two hub candidates - Japan and China. It also suggests that the China-ASEAN FTA (CAFTA) may trigger domino effects of regionalism in East Asia.
